如何有效集成语音功能到移动应用开发中?

随着移动互联网的飞速发展,智能手机已经成为人们日常生活中不可或缺的一部分,在这个背景下,各种应用程序(App)如雨后春笋般涌现,为用户提供了丰富多样的服务和体验,语音技术作为一种自然、便捷的交互方式,在App开发中扮演着越来越重要的角色,本文将深入探讨App开发中语音技术的应用,包括其重要性、实现原理、关键技术以及实际案例分析等方面。

app开发语音

一、语音技术在App开发中的重要性

表格:语音技术的优势

优势 说明
便捷性 用户可以通过简单的语音指令完成操作,无需打字或点击屏幕,大大提高了操作效率。
自然性 语音交互更接近人类的自然对话方式,降低了用户的学习成本和使用难度。
可访问性 对于视力障碍或行动不便的用户来说,语音交互提供了更加平等的信息获取和服务使用机会。
增强用户体验 通过语音反馈、语音助手等功能,可以为用户提供更加丰富和个性化的交互体验。

二、语音技术实现原理与关键技术

1. 语音识别技术

语音识别是语音技术的基础,它通过分析用户的语音波形,将其转化为文本信息,在App开发中,开发者可以使用第三方语音识别API或集成专门的语音识别引擎来实现这一功能。

2. 自然语言处理(NLP)

自然语言处理是语音技术的关键环节之一,它负责对识别出的文本进行语义理解、情感分析等处理,通过NLP技术,App可以理解用户的语音意图,并做出相应的响应。

app开发语音

3. 语音合成技术

语音合成是将文本信息转化为自然流畅的语音输出,在App开发中,语音合成技术常用于语音反馈、语音播报等场景,为用户提供更加生动的听觉体验。

4. 声纹识别技术

声纹识别是一种基于声音特征进行身份验证的技术,在App开发中,声纹识别可以用于用户登录、支付验证等安全需求较高的场景,提高用户账户的安全性。

三、实际案例分析

1. 智能语音助手

以苹果的Siri为例,它是一款典型的智能语音助手应用,用户可以通过语音指令询问天气、设置提醒、发送短信等,Siri都能准确理解并执行用户的指令,这种智能语音助手的出现,极大地方便了用户的生活,提高了手机的使用效率。

app开发语音

2. 语音购物应用

随着电子商务的快速发展,语音购物应用也逐渐兴起,用户可以通过语音指令搜索商品、添加购物车、完成支付等操作,实现了真正的“开口即购”,这种购物方式不仅便捷高效,还能为用户带来更加沉浸式的购物体验。

3. 语音导航应用

在出行领域,语音导航应用也发挥着越来越重要的作用,用户只需说出目的地信息,导航应用就能自动规划路线并语音播报导航指令,这种方式不仅减少了驾驶员查看地图的时间和风险,还提高了驾驶的安全性。

四、相关问题与解答

问题1:如何评估一个App的语音交互功能是否优秀?

答:评估一个App的语音交互功能是否优秀可以从以下几个方面入手:一是识别准确率,即App能否准确识别用户的语音指令;二是响应速度,即App对语音指令的反应速度是否足够快;三是智能程度,即App能否理解复杂的语音指令和语境下的语义;四是用户体验,即App的语音交互过程是否流畅自然、是否符合用户的操作习惯。

问题2:在App开发中集成语音技术需要注意哪些问题?

答:在App开发中集成语音技术需要注意以下几个问题:一是隐私保护,确保用户的语音数据不被泄露或滥用;二是兼容性问题,考虑不同设备、操作系统和网络环境下的兼容性;三是性能优化,避免语音交互功能影响App的整体性能和稳定性;四是用户体验设计,确保语音交互过程符合用户的预期和操作习惯。

以上内容就是解答有关“app开发语音”的详细内容了,我相信这篇文章可以为您解决一些疑惑,有任何问题欢迎留言反馈,谢谢阅读。

原创文章,作者:K-seo,如若转载,请注明出处:https://www.kdun.cn/ask/670137.html

Like (0)
Donate 微信扫一扫 微信扫一扫
K-seo的头像K-seoSEO优化员
Previous 2024-11-24 14:41
Next 2024-11-24 14:45

相关推荐

  • ai技术开发_AI

    AI技术开发涉及计算机科学、数学和机器学习等领域,旨在创建能够模拟人类智能的系统和应用。

    2024-06-18
    099
  • App开发究竟是做什么的?

    App开发,即手机应用软件开发,是专注于移动设备(如手机、平板电脑等)上的应用程序开发过程,这一过程涵盖了从需求分析、设计、编码到测试和发布的所有阶段,旨在创造出满足用户需求、提供良好用户体验的应用程序,以下是关于App开发的详细解答:一、App开发的目的与重要性1、满足用户需求:App开发的首要目的是解决用户……

    2024-11-25
    04
  • 为什么语音叫不到你的名字

    语音识别技术,也被称为自动语音识别(ASR)技术,是一种将人类语言转化为机器可以理解的形式的技术,这种技术在许多领域都有广泛的应用,包括客户服务、医疗、教育、娱乐等,尽管这项技术已经取得了显著的进步,但仍然存在一些问题,其中之一就是“为什么语音叫不到你”。我们需要理解这个问题的含义,当我们说“语音叫不到你”时,我们实际上是在说,当我们……

    2024-01-24
    0310
  • CHATGPT是什么意思?怎么读?

    ChatGPT,全称为“对话生成预训练Transformer”,是一种基于深度学习的自然语言处理模型,它由OpenAI开发,旨在理解和生成人类语言,ChatGPT的出现,标志着人工智能在自然语言处理领域取得了重大突破,为各种应用场景提供了强大的技术支持。ChatGPT的基本原理ChatGPT的核心是一个预训练的Transformer模……

    2023-12-27
    0112
  • 如何通过视频教学有效学习App开发?

    App开发视频教学随着移动互联网技术的飞速发展,智能手机和平板电脑等移动设备已经成为人们日常生活的重要组成部分,App(应用程序)作为移动设备上运行的软件,其重要性不言而喻,无论是社交、娱乐、购物还是工作学习,App都扮演着不可或缺的角色,掌握App开发技能成为了许多人追求的目标,本文将详细介绍App开发的相关……

    2024-11-24
    03
  • 如何选择一家合适的App开发运营公司?

    APP开发运营公司一、概述随着移动互联网的快速发展,APP已经成为企业与用户之间的重要桥梁,APP开发运营公司专注于为客户提供从APP设计、开发到上线后运营的一站式服务,本文将详细介绍APP开发运营公司的各个方面,包括其业务范围、核心优势以及常见问题解答,二、业务范围 APP定制开发需求分析:与客户深入沟通,了……

    2024-11-25
    04

发表回复

您的邮箱地址不会被公开。 必填项已用 * 标注

免备案 高防CDN 无视CC/DDOS攻击 限时秒杀,10元即可体验  (专业解决各类攻击)>>点击进入